Output 664439bb4f49d7ef08c67138c7d6df68f3e8be936b64408dd4c379fcb503e75a:6

value
18174445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89dc62f76584e77f7771d74fe815544f03f0cb9 OP_EQUAL
address
3QMaWTZ7Bj2XKVGR8duQZg4i9itbJKJw2o
transaction
664439bb4f49d7ef08c67138c7d6df68f3e8be936b64408dd4c379fcb503e75a
spent
true